/**
 * URI utilities.
 */
public class AdapterUriUtil {
    /**
     * Captures URI template variable names.
     */
    private static final Pattern VARIABLE_PATTERN = Pattern.compile("\\{([^/]+?)\\}");

    /**
     * Expands a pathTemplate {@link String} with the given variable values and returns the expanded
     * URI. The replacement of variables and their values are based on the order of the variable
     * values. For example, pathTemplate "localhost/resourceA/{b}/{c}" with pathVariableValues ["d",
     * "e"] will expand to "localhost/resourceA/d/e" "{123}", etc...
     *
     * @param pathTemplate
     *         A {@link String} that represents the pathTemplate in form of ".../{a}/{b}/...".
     * @param pathVariableValues
     *         The values that will replace the variables from the template.
     * @return The expanded URI.
     */
    public static String expandUriPathTemplate(String pathTemplate, String... pathVariableValues) {
        for (String value : pathVariableValues) {
            if (containsPathVariables(pathTemplate)) {
                try {
                    pathTemplate = VARIABLE_PATTERN.matcher(pathTemplate)
                            .replaceFirst(URLEncoder.encode(value, Utils.CHARSET));
                } catch (UnsupportedEncodingException e) {
                    throw new IllegalStateException("Unsupported encoding");
                }
            } else {
                throw new IllegalArgumentException("Too many variable values to expand");
            }
        }
        checkRemainingVariables(pathTemplate);
        return pathTemplate;
    }
